lisajm Posted December 18, 2015 #20 Share Posted December 18, 2015 Anyone mind clueing me in to what FTTF is? FTTF is "Faster To The Fun". It is found under excursions for your home port. It allows expedited check in. Once you board the ship you have immediate access to your cabin and your luggage arrives (in theory) faster. Gives you access to the priority line at guest services. On tender ports you also have priority boarding to leave the ship, returning to the ship you wait your turn.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
PortSideCruzan Posted December 18, 2015 #21 Share Posted December 18, 2015 (edited) Anyone mind clueing me in to what FTTF is? Hi Cruisevv :) Faster To The Fun benefits: 1) Priority security, check-in and express Boarding 2) Access to your stateroom when you board 3) Express luggage delivery to your stateroom 4) A dedicated (4-digit phone line) & (priority line) at guest services 5) Priority dinner reservations 6) Priority tender (Escorted from guest services to next tender) 7) Debarkation 'Choices' (Early) 'OR' (Late) Disembarkation $59.95 per stateroom for cruise durations 5 days or longer. $49.95 per stateroom for 3 & 4 day sailings.
